I genuinely feel like #Protomaps is not nearly getting the attention it deserves
We can drop a single file on a static host and get stylable vector maps? Magic ✨
In combination with Maplibre it's a game changer for 99% of web map use cases 👏
@polykit Right! Thank you for clarifying 🙂
@polykit Never heard of it, but I'm not a content creator. What's exactly the issue? Do I infer correctly that the licensing may not allow usage outside YouTube?
I looked it up quickly and saw many CC-licensed tracks, but I don't know how common this is. Would using the CC ones be safe?
Apropos of nothing, here's a reminder that donations to Wikimedia UK qualify for Gift Aid: https://donate.wikimedia.org.uk/
This means that WMUK get more out of each £ you give and, if you are a high-rate taxpayer, HMRC will give you some money back at the end of the year (remember to note it down somewhere!)
My hot take on ruby constants from
https://noelrappin.com/blog/2023/10/better-know-a-ruby-thing-22-constants/
Don't use constants in Ruby just to store magic values. Store them as class methods instead.
```
class Person
self.default_role = “user"
end
```
There are a few reasons, but the main one is that it's much easier to update if the constant turns out to be not constant and actually have logic behind it…
This is a smart explanation of how the "masks don't work" message spread & why we know masks do work (and so does flossing) even if there aren't randomized controlled trials to prove it https://www.scientificamerican.com/article/what-went-wrong-with-a-highly-publicized-covid-mask-analysis/
Just did a playthrough on @mmasnick and team's Trust & Safety game. Really good. As someone who worked closely with that team at Twitter, I know first-hand just how complicated and nuanced this space is, and the game reflects the complexity nicely.
(I had to leave Yapper before the end of the second year, FWIW).
At this year's @emberfest in Madrid, I gave a talk about the need for companies to invest into the open source projects they build on – specifically #emberjs in this case.
Failing to invest can lead to significant cost over time (when you might have to rewrite eventually) – in comparison the investments needed to ensure sustainability are neglectable.
Reach out if you want to invest in Ember and join our Embroider initiative!
If you were the woman on a yellow racing bike who was attacked by a car driver this evening (Tue 17 Oct at 19:00) near #potsdammerplatz in #berlin, then I am a witness, have photos and the numberplate of the car.
Please boost - I guess on Muskrat and Zuck-controlled asocial media as well.
Forgive me for not really being excited by the ideas being mooted for post-Bandcamp options at the moment. While some of them seem to have the point of sale part pretty well sorted, at least in concept, looking at everything that Bandcamp got right, it would be extraordinarily difficult to fully replicate that infrastructure from scratch in a way that got close to the experience for artists or audience.
Encrypt. Now.
Looks like Ruby is getting virtual top-level namespaces. Dependencies can be required in these namespaces without polluting the global namespace.
Proposal: https://bugs.ruby-lang.org/issues/19744
Dev meeting conclusion:
https://github.com/ruby/dev-meeting-log/blob/b4357853c03dfe71b6eab320d5642d463854f50f/2023/DevMeeting-2023-10-12.md?plain=1#L99-L108
Doing some work on https://github.com/thoughtbot/administrate for the first time in a while. Nothing spectacular, just some issue trialling to start with. I hope I can return to a more regular schedule now.
who cares about prison time, my worst nightmare is my shitty commit messages making it into the court record
Metalhead, aspiring bass player, wannabe SJW. Web development pays my bills. Happy to pay more tax in exchange for functioning public services.